Planned Run templates for specific research applications
Torrent Suite™ Software is preloaded with many Planned Run templates that contain predefined settings for common sequencing applications. These system-installed Planned Run templates are categorized into research applications that describe the sequencing techniques, or specialized products, for which each system Planned Run template is used.
If a preinstalled Planned Run template does not meet your needs, you can download a template from AmpliSeq.com, or you can create your own unique Planned Run template. Custom templates are for advanced users. For assistance, contact your local Field Service Engineer.
Planned Run templates are available for use on the Plan tab under Templates. On this screen, the following categories of research applications filter the list of Planned Run templates that are available for use. Templates may be available in multiple research application category.
